2017-03-26 3 views
1

그래서 필자는 토큰을 주기적으로 (기본적으로 매일) 갱신하여 필요로하는 기능에 부여함으로써 인증 토큰을 유지해야하는 시스템을 다루고 있습니다.인증 토큰을 유지하는 OpenWhisk의 방법은 무엇입니까?

평범한 old node.js에서이 작업을 수행하는 방법은 SetInterval 타이머를 사용하여 갱신하는 것입니다.

OpenWhisk 조치를 사용하여 이와 동일한 방식으로 접근해야합니까? 작업 SetInterval의 작업을 빌드하고 토큰을 최신 상태로 유지할 수 있습니다. 또는 정기적 인 요청은 물론 간격 트리거의 입력을 받아 작업을 생성하고 트리거 요청에 대한 작업 업데이트를 수행하고 다른 요청에서 토큰을 반환한다고 생각할 수도 있습니다. 토큰을 관리하기 위해 클라우드를 백엔드로 사용해야합니까?

생각?

답변

2

다음 접근 방식은 문제 액션 시퀀스 기능 Creating action sequences

  • 를 사용하여 다른 동작의 시작 부분에 토큰
  • 호출 액션 A를 갱신

    1. 쓰기 하나 개의 동작 (A)를 해결할 수 시퀀스가 실행되지 않아도 토큰을 갱신하기 위해 정기적으로 액션 A를 실행하려면 알람 (cron) 트리거 서비스를 사용하십시오. 액션 A에서 토큰을 저장해야하는 경우를 대비하여 Using the Alarms package
    2. 구름 형
  • 관련 문제